Hamilton Wins Formula One - Englishman Lewis Hamilton has become the youngest winner of the world Formula One drivers’ championship, at the ripe old age of 23 years and 301 days. The 23-year-old also became the sport’s first black champion, beating local Brazilian hero Felipe Massa of Ferrari by one point over the season. Also, after narrowly missing the championship by just 1 point in 2007, he becomes only the second driver to win the title in his second year, equalling a feat set previously by Jacques Villeneuve.
Hamilton started the race fourth on the starting grid and only needed to finish in the first five to win the championship. But his feat was only accomplished after what can best be described as a nail-biting rain-hit finish in which, after appearing to be in control of his destiny in fourth place, he slipped back to sixth and needed to recover at least one place to be sure of the title.That recovery was completed only at the final corner of the 71st and last lap of the race. Phelps Swims Into History - Phelps ties Spitz Mark in Blink of An Eye - McClatchy Newspapers:BEIJING - Even Michael Phelps couldn’t believe his eyes. He said he had to take off his goggles to make sure it was his name, and not Milorad Cavic, next to the No. 1 after a thrilling finish in the Olympic 100-meter butterfly. Read more
